在Java Server Pages(JSP)的世界里,每一个页面都是一段承载着功能的代码,它们如同舞台上的演员,各自扮演着不同的角色。而今天,我们要聊一聊的是JSP中的“第三个页面实例”,这个看似普通却又充满学问的话题。
1. JSP简介
让我们简单回顾一下JSP的基本概念。JSP是一种动态网页技术,它允许我们以纯HTML的方式编写静态页面,然后在其中嵌入Java代码。这些Java代码在服务器端执行,并将结果输出到客户端浏览器。

JSP页面由HTML标签和JSP标签组成。HTML标签负责页面结构,而JSP标签则负责处理逻辑。
2. 第三个页面实例的重要性
为什么我们要关注“第三个页面实例”呢?其实,这个问题背后隐藏着一个更深层次的问题:如何在复杂的JSP应用中,清晰地组织代码,提高代码的可读性和可维护性。
2.1 代码组织的重要性
想象一下,如果你正在编写一个大型JSP应用,里面有成百上千的页面。如果这些页面没有合理的组织,那么维护起来将会变得异常困难。例如,你可能会遇到以下问题:
- 代码重复:相同的功能被分散在多个页面中,导致代码冗余。
- 难以查找:当你需要修改某个功能时,不知道应该在哪个页面进行修改。
- 维护困难:随着项目的不断扩展,维护难度也会越来越大。
2.2 第三个页面实例的作用
而“第三个页面实例”正是为了解决这些问题而诞生的。它代表着一种代码组织方式,可以帮助我们更好地管理JSP应用中的代码。
3. 第三个页面实例的具体实现
接下来,我们将通过一个实例来展示如何实现“第三个页面实例”。
3.1 实例背景
假设我们正在开发一个在线书店,需要实现用户注册、登录、浏览商品等功能。
3.2 页面结构
为了实现“第三个页面实例”,我们可以将整个应用分为以下几个部分:
- 首页:展示书店的首页,包括最新商品、热门商品等。
- 用户注册页面:用于用户注册。
- 用户登录页面:用于用户登录。
- 商品列表页面:展示所有商品的列表。
- 商品详情页面:展示某个商品的详细信息。
3.3 页面代码
以下是用户注册页面的代码示例:
```html
<%@ page language="







